Hyalur-what?

So why add a hyaluronic acid to your skincare arsenal anyway? Unlike exfoliating acids, this benevolent hydration booster acts like a moisture magnet in our skin, attracting and holding more than 1,000 times its weight in moisture. The difference between hydrated and dry skin in anti-ageing terms? Think plum vs prune and you begin to get the idea…

Produced naturally by the skin, hyaluronic acid is also one of the most democratic skincare ingredients as it works for every skin type (even oily skin needs moisture).

The one product that works for everyone

The Ordinary recommend a maximum of three serum formulations in one regime and while the trio you decide on will depend on your individual skin concerns, this suits-all serum is a great entry point and one that pretty much everyone can benefit from.

The ultra-lightweight texture bathes skin in moisture, thanks to three types of hyaluronic acid of different molecular weights, which provide surface as well as deep-down hydration. Combined with barrier-boosting B5, the result is a smoother, softer, plumper complexion. Translation? Win-win.
